117.info
人生若只如初见

DataGridView怎样处理空白数据

在DataGridView中处理空白数据,可以采取以下几种方法:

  1. 允许空值:在DataGridView中,可以通过设置列的属性来允许空白值。例如,对于数值类型的列,可以设置其AllowDBNull属性为True,以允许该列包含空值。这样,当用户输入空白数据时,DataGridView会将其视为有效的空值。
  2. 使用默认值:在DataGridView中,可以为列设置默认值,以便在用户未输入任何数据时自动填充默认值。这可以通过设置列的DefaultValue属性来实现。例如,如果一列的数据类型为整数,并且希望未输入任何数据时默认为0,则可以设置该列的DefaultValue为0。
  3. 数据验证:在DataGridView中,可以使用数据验证来确保用户输入的数据符合特定的条件。例如,可以设置列的数据验证规则,以确保用户不能输入空白数据或无效的数据格式。这可以通过使用DataGridView的数据验证功能来实现。
  4. 处理空白字符串:如果需要特别处理空白字符串的情况,可以在代码中添加逻辑来检查和处理空白字符串。例如,可以在数据绑定到DataGridView之前,将空白字符串转换为null或其他指定的值。

需要注意的是,处理空白数据的具体方法取决于应用程序的需求和数据模型。因此,在实际应用中,需要根据具体情况选择合适的方法来处理空白数据。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e93eAzsNAgNfBA.html

推荐文章

  • datagridview动态添加行的方法

    您可以使用DataGridView.Rows.Add方法来动态添加行。以下是一个示例代码:
    // 假设dataGridView是您的DataGridView控件 // 添加一行数据
    dataGridView...

  • datagridview分页显示怎么实现

    要在DataGridView中实现分页显示,可以通过以下步骤实现: 创建一个数据源,例如一个DataTable,用于存储要显示的数据。 将数据源绑定到DataGridView控件,可以通...

  • datagridview自定义列样式技巧

    使用 DataGridViewCellStyle:可以通过设置单元格的DefaultCellStyle属性来自定义单元格的样式,包括背景色、前景色、字体等。 使用自定义列类型:可以通过继承D...

  • datagridview如何进行数据绑定

    要在DataGridView中进行数据绑定,您可以使用DataSource属性。您可以将数据源设置为DataTable、DataView、BindingSource等。
    以下是一个示例,将DataTable绑...

  • Android Service怎样实现定时任务

    在Android中,实现定时任务通常有两种方法:使用AlarmManager和JobScheduler。这里分别介绍这两种方法的使用和实现。 使用AlarmManager AlarmManager是Android中...

  • C# DataTable数据分区怎么操作

    在C#中,要对DataTable进行数据分区操作,可以通过以下步骤实现: 首先,确保已经安装了System.Data.DataTableExtensions NuGet包。如果没有安装,可以通过NuGet...

  • RecyclerView嵌套使用有何注意事项

    在使用 RecyclerView 嵌套使用时,需要注意以下几点: 避免不必要的嵌套:尽量保持 RecyclerView 的层级结构简单,避免过深的嵌套。因为每一层级的 RecyclerView...

  • DataGridView怎样显示图片数据

    在DataGridView中显示图片数据,通常涉及到将图片数据绑定到DataGridView的某一列。以下是一个基本的步骤指南,帮助你在DataGridView中显示图片: 准备图片数据:...